Bruce Kobayashi is the Paige V. and Henry N. Butler Professor of Law and Economics at the Antonin Scalia Law School at George Mason University School of Law. He served as the Director of the Bureau of Economics at the Federal Trade Commission from May 2018 to December 2019. He holds degrees from the University of California, Los Angeles (B.S. 1981; M.A. 1982; Ph.D. 1986 (Economics)).
